Bill Text: MI HB5611 | 2013-2014 | 97th Legislature | Introduced


Bill Title: Education; curriculum; inclusion of instruction in human trafficking in sex education curriculum; encourage, and require department of education to develop or select model. Amends 1976 PA 451 (MCL 380.1 - 380.1852) by adding sec. 1507c.

HOUSE BILL No. 5611

 

May 29, 2014, Introduced by Rep. Shirkey and referred to the Committee on Education.

 

     A bill to amend 1976 PA 451, entitled

 

"The revised school code,"

 

(MCL 380.1 to 380.1852) by adding section 1507c.

 

THE PEOPLE OF THE STATE OF MICHIGAN ENACT:

 

     Sec. 1507c. (1) The department shall develop or select

 

recommended model instructional content and materials on human

 

trafficking to promote awareness of the dangers of human

 

trafficking and the ways that young people can avoid becoming at

 

risk of becoming victims of human trafficking.

 

     (2) A school district or public school academy is encouraged

 

to include the recommended model instructional content and

 

materials developed or selected by the department under subsection

 

(1), or other similar instruction, as part of its curriculum under

 


sections 1507 and 1507b.
